Hi Joni: I was very happy to see your response about the use of 398.2 books. I have needed from time to time to tell well-intentioned teachers (they didn't want kids to mess up my shelves), that it was ok for little ones to browse any shelf in the media center. Like you, I think the solution is to let any child at any grade level, explore any part of the media center they find exciting. Dade County public schools curriculum, clearly states, even for the lower grades, that students have to learn to distinguish between finction and nonfiction, so I use nonfiction books in my lessons from kindergarten on.
